Encouraging Communication
Communication is the cornerstone of any thriving organization and for leader and staff alignment. It aids in preventing misunderstandings, fostering teamwork, and ensuring clarity regarding roles and responsibilities. To promote communication, organizations should endorse an open-door policy where employees feel at ease sharing their thoughts and concerns with their supervisors. Regular team meetings also play a role in ensuring alignment on projects, deadlines, and goals.
Empowering Staff
Empowering employees not only grants them ownership over their work but also cultivates trust within the organization. By empowering staff members, organizations showcase that they value their input and have faith in their decision-making abilities. This can be accomplished by delegating authority and granting employees the autonomy to exercise judgment during decision-making processes. Such empowerment enhances morale. It also stimulates innovation by encouraging employees to think creatively.
Creating a Collaborative Atmosphere
Encouraging teamwork in the workplace involves bringing together individuals from departments or teams to collaborate on goals. Breaking down barriers within the organization is crucial to promote cooperation among teams. Activities like functional projects, team-building exercises, and open office layouts can provide opportunities for employees from diverse departments to interact regularly. These initiatives help improve problem-solving abilities and foster knowledge-sharing across teams.
Establishing Common Objectives
Defining shared goals enables all members of an organization to work towards objectives that go beyond individual tasks or Key Performance Indicators (KPIs) assigned to specific roles. Shared goals create a sense of responsibility among team members, as they can see how their contributions directly impact the company’s success. Keeping these shared goals visible through communication and progress updates helps maintain alignment and cultivate a perspective within the organization.

Providing Opportunities for Professional Growth
Offering professional development opportunities helps individuals improve their skills and knowledge and demonstrates the organization’s commitment to their advancement. Creating training programs or supporting attendance at industry events can inspire employees to stay motivated and involved. When workers feel that their employers are invested in their growth, it fosters a sense of loyalty and dedication to the company.
Emphasizing Openness and Responsibility
Transparency plays a role in building trust within an organization. Establishing a culture of candid communication throughout all levels encourages accountability for one’s actions and choices. Leaders should set an example by practicing transparency in their behaviors and promoting honest discussions among team members. Regular performance evaluations can further encourage responsibility as employees receive feedback on their progress toward shared objectives.
